About Box Clever

Box Clever is an award-winning web design company based in Alberta, operating across three divisions. Our growing Rally division specializes in websites, apps, and communication software for K-12 school districts and schools. Our products are used by over 65% of the school divisions in Alberta, with clients across Canada and into the USA.
